Transaction 536eb5402e0a46181229ba0d21a18899213f21d599723d9860af4589e0f29160
1 Input
1 Output
-
536eb5402e0a46181229ba0d21a18899213f21d599723d9860af4589e0f29160:0
- value
- 913246
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f3774553bb3f417b8f43e8748f3674be6f5a6f OP_EQUAL
- address
- 3BMEXzZtsYoXcpordTDkTM2uhBHLpMCDUo